无法在SQL Server Express 2008中使用SQL Server身份验证

问题描述:

我有一个关于SQL Server身份验证的简单问题。无法在SQL Server Express 2008中使用SQL Server身份验证

我正在与VS2010一起提供的SQL Server 2008 Express。由于SQL Server Express与VS2010一起安装,因此没有选项可以输入SQL Server身份验证的密码(如果我去了SQL Server 2008 Standard,我会得到一个可以输入密码的屏幕)。

现在,当我尝试使用SQL Server身份验证创建新数据库时,我告诉我输入了我从未创建的用户名和密码。

enter image description here

哪里应该何去何从?提前致谢。

无需重新安装。

  1. 下载并安装SQL Server Managment Studio(SSMS)。
  2. 使用SSMS连接到您的服务器,使用Windows身份验证
  3. 右击服务器 - 属性 - 安全选项卡
  4. 选择 “SQL Server和Windows身份验证模式”,单击OK按钮
  5. 右击服务器 - 选择重新启动
  6. 转到常规选项卡上的节点的安全性,登录
  7. 右键单击登录“SA”,选择属性
  8. 输入密码(两次)
  9. 选择状态标签
  10. 选择“授权”下的“允许连接到数据库引擎”,“已启用”
  11. 下选择“登录”
  12. 单击确定

安装SQL Server 2008 Express时有两个选项:混合或Windows身份验证。有两个文本框输入sa /密码。

尝试使用Windows身份验证。但最好是在混合模式下重新安装服务器,并使用您将要记住的密码和用户名。

我将SqlExpress与Mgmt studio express一起安装。这使我可以更改SA密码。

+1

的链接下载[Management Studio中( http://www.microsoft.com/downloads/en/details.aspx?FamilyID=08e52ac2-1d62-45f6-9a4a-4b76a8564a2b) – Mayank 2011-02-05 18:40:04

+0

感谢Henk,Holterman – Ananth 2011-02-07 16:12:49